Core i9-14901E

The Core i9-14901E is manufactured by Intel. It was released in Julho 2024 (1 year ago). It is based on the Raptor Lake-R (2023−2025) architecture. It features 8 cores and 16 threads. Base frequency is 2.8 GHz, with boost up to 5.6 GHz. L3 cache: 36 MB (total). L2 cache: 2 MB (per core). Built on 10 nm process technology. Socket: LGA1700. Thermal design power (TDP): 65 Watt. Memory support: DDR4, DDR5. Passmark benchmark score: 30,298 points. Launch price was $499.

Intel

Core i7-12850HX

The Core i7-12850HX is manufactured by Intel. It was released in 10 May 2022 (3 years ago). It is based on the Alder Lake-HX (2022) architecture. It features 16 cores and 24 threads. Base frequency is 2.1 GHz, with boost up to 4.8 GHz. L3 cache: 25 MB (total). L2 cache: 1.25 MB (per core). Built on Intel 7 nm process technology. Socket: FCBGA1964. Thermal design power (TDP): 55 Watt. Memory support: DDR4, DDR5. Passmark benchmark score: 30,596 points. Launch price was $499.

Processing Power

The Core i9-14901E packs 8 cores / 16 threads, while the Core i7-12850HX offers 16 cores / 24 threads — the Core i7-12850HX has 8 more cores. Boost clocks reach 5.6 GHz on the Core i9-14901E versus 4.8 GHz on the Core i7-12850HX — a 15.4% clock advantage for the Core i9-14901E (base: 2.8 GHz vs 2.1 GHz). The Core i9-14901E uses the Raptor Lake-R (2023−2025) architecture (10 nm), while the Core i7-12850HX uses Alder Lake-HX (2022) (Intel 7 nm). In PassMark, the Core i9-14901E scores 30,298 against the Core i7-12850HX's 30,596 — a 1% lead for the Core i7-12850HX. L3 cache: 36 MB (total) on the Core i9-14901E vs 25 MB (total) on the Core i7-12850HX.

Memory & Platform

The Core i9-14901E uses the LGA1700 socket (PCIe 5.0), while the Core i7-12850HX uses FCBGA1964 (PCIe 5.0) — making them incompatible on the same motherboard. Both support up to DDR5-5600 memory speed. The Core i9-14901E supports up to 192 GB of RAM compared to 128 GB 40% more capacity for professional workloads. Both feature 2-channel memory with ECC support. Both provide 20 PCIe lanes.
